  • Patent number: 6970950
    Abstract: In order to operate a modular control system that has a central processor (Z) and a plurality of peripheral modules (Bn) connected thereto, the inputs (In) and outputs (Qn) of the central processor (Z) and of each of the peripheral modules (Bn) are successively entered, without any gaps, into a process image (PA) during an initialization phase.
